LICENCE TO KILL

I'd love an expanded CD of this score :)

It needs to include the unreleased Main Title music he did with ERIC CLAPTON as well.

The Theme to the film, was originally to be an instrumental piece,
a new version of the "The James Bond Theme", performed by Kamen and Clapton.

The recording (and music-video they had filmed!!!!!!!!!!), were both unfortunately junked,
and they went with a Gladys Knight vocal Title Song instead.

Since it's been mentioned... yes, we have already transferred and mixed the actual 2" 24-track session masters for Kamen's powerful score to ROAD HOUSE. The master elements appear complete except we can't locate one reel containing all of the takes for "Final Showdown", which is the major action set piece at the end when Swayze takes on Gazzara. We even tried to locate the cue through via original engineer (Stephen McLaughlin) but no such luck.

But we have everything else, including the great fight scene between Swayze and Gazzara's son, which is dynamite.

I guess a mini-poll is in order: would you guys support a limited release of this score knowing it would be mostly complete but wouldn't have the climactic cue? If it were just a lesser cue, we'd have issued it already, but it's a major cue. Anyway, we've already invested a lot of money with MGM and I've already made brand new digital mixes. I'd sure like to recoup that investment. The sound quality is incredible... just not complete. Your thoughts... good or not so good?
